SS&C is a global provider of investment and financial services and software for the financial services and healthcare industries. Named to Fortune 1000 list as top U.S. company based on revenue, SS&C is headquartered in Windsor, Connecticut and has 20,000+ employees in over 90 offices in 35 countries. Some 18,000 financial services and healthcare organizations, from the world's largest institutions to local firms, manage and account for their investments using SS&C's products and services.
The Senior Specialist of Reconciliation, Financial Reporting, and Cash Management for the Wealth Management Clients team is responsible for leading a team of administrators, directly managing a manager, to meet service levels with a customer-focused approach. The role involves providing proactive and innovative solutions, leading medium to large projects or handling complex issues requiring broad perspective and in-depth analysis.
The role includes ensuring the delivery of operational services aligned with Service Level Agreements and KPIs, acting as a secondary escalation point, and possibly leading processes or functions with direct reports. Responsibilities also encompass workload management, prioritizing tasks, maintaining quality standards, and demonstrating expertise within the discipline.
The candidate should develop policies and procedures, advise junior professionals, and work under strict deadlines. Essential skills include excellent verbal reasoning, numeric skills, professional communication, problem-solving, and decision-making abilities.
Knowledge and Technical Skills
Required knowledge includes client money and CMAR reporting, FCA regulatory environment, proficiency in MS Office and business systems, understanding of reconciliations, and familiarity with tools like Hubwise, Bluedoor, Recon, AWD, and Autorek. Qualifications include IOC certifications or willingness to study, with a preference for candidates with 5 years of business experience in the Financial Services Industry, especially within TPA backgrounds. Knowledge of CASS 6 & 7 and CMAR regulatory requirements is also desirable.
